Nearly as sharp as the Feathers but more durable. I like them but the price is too high compared to others.

KAI - $35 /100
Feather - $19 / 100
7'Oclock Yellow - $14 / 100
Nacet - $12 / 100

Is one KAI worth three Nacets? Up to you.

All modern mass production blades labeled as Double Edge are the same dimension. Goes the same for 99.9% of the older blades no longer in production that some like to use. Re Feather or Kai, it comes down to personal preference. Some say Feather are sharpest, but dont last as long. And Kai last longer, but are little rougher. Best bet it to get sample pack containing both and see which you like better. Can also try searching here-probably quite a few threads re this subject.
 
The Kai blades are thicker and you definitely notice it when picking it up. This probably takes out a lot of the flex in the blade resulting in a smooth shave. So far I am on shave number 5 and I am a head shaver. Maybe get 3 or 4 more hopefully.
